About The Position

The University of Nevada, Reno is seeking a proactive and detail-oriented Administrative Assistant 3 for the College of Engineering Dean's Office. This position does not provide layoff rights and is contingent upon funding. This position will be the welcoming face of the Dean’s Office, and this role offers a unique opportunity to work at the heart of the College, supporting essential operations and collaborating with students, faculty, and staff.

Requirements

  • Graduation from high school or equivalent education and three (3) years of progressively responsible relevant work experience which included experience in one or more of the following areas: maintenance of complex records and files; public/customer relations including explaining detailed policies, regulations and requirements; preparation and processing of financial and statistical documents such as payroll, travel, claims and budgeting forms; and assisting staff and management with projects and activities; OR One (1) year of experience as an Administrative Assistant II in Nevada State service; OR An equivalent combination of education and experience as described above.

Responsibilities

  • First point of contact for the Dean’s Office, providing exceptional customer service to students, faculty, and visitors.
  • Manage travel requests, expense reports, and purchasing card verifications.
  • Keep the office running smoothly by maintaining supply inventory and handling purchases.
  • Submit work orders to ensure timely building maintenance and create a comfortable work environment.
  • Play a key role in organizing exciting college events, meetings, and special programs.
  • Assist with student employment contracts and provide overall support for daily office operations.
  • Take on a rewarding leadership role as the co-advisor to the Engineering Leadership Council, working with student club leaders to plan events, coordinate purchases, and promote student engagement.
